College student's death shrouded in mystery
The death of a college student in Mirsarai, Chattogram, has been shrouded in mystery following a motorcycle accident on Sunday, June 7 . While initial reports indicated that 21-year-old Sriti Pal died in the crash, her family has alleged she was raped and murdered, and that the accident was staged.
The victim's father, Titu Pal, a homeopathic doctor, filed a case under the Women and Children Repression Prevention Act at the Mirsarai Police Station . Two men, Md Tanvir, 27, and his associate Ashraf Uddin, 25, who were with the victim and brought her body to the hospital, have been arrested and sent to jail . Several others were named as accused in the case.
According to the case statement, the victim left for private tuition around midday but was brought to the hospital dead after a reported crash . The family's suspicion arose after viewing the body at Chittagong Medical College Hospital.
"The body had no injury marks consistent with a road accident, but there were severe injuries to her private parts and abdomen," the victim's father said.
The motorcycle involved in the alleged accident also had no scratches, and the two suspects had no injury marks, the family alleged. They claimed that Tanvir and his friends raped and murdered Sriti and then staged the accident to cover up the crime.
Police, however, maintain they are investigating from both angles. A CCTV footage reviewed by police appears to show a motorcycle veering off the road and crashing into a median barrier . Mirsarai Police Station OC Farida Yasmin said an investigation has been launched and all CCTV footage along the route is being reviewed.
